* What is new in gsl-2.7:
	* fixed doc bug for gsl_histogram_min_bin (lhcsky at 163.com)
	* fixed bug #60335 (spmatrix test failure, J. Lamb)
	* fixed bug #36577
	* clarified documentation on interpolation accelerators (V. Krishnan)
	* fixed bug #45521 (erroneous GSL_ERROR_NULL in ode-initval2, thanks to M. Sitte)
	* fixed doc bug #59758
	* fixed bug #58202 (rstat median for n=5)
	* added support for native C complex number types in gsl_complex
	   when using a C11 compiler
	* upgraded to autoconf 2.71, automake 1.16.3, libtool 2.4.6
	* updated exponential fitting example for nonlinear least squares
	* added banded LU decomposition and solver (gsl_linalg_LU_band)
	* New functions added to the library:
	      - gsl_matrix_norm1
	      - gsl_spmatrix_norm1
	      - gsl_matrix_complex_conjtrans_memcpy
	      - gsl_linalg_QL: decomp, unpack
	      - gsl_linalg_complex_QR_* (thanks to Christian Krueger)
	      - gsl_vector_sum
	      - gsl_matrix_scale_rows
	      - gsl_matrix_scale_columns
	      - gsl_multilarge_linear_matrix_ptr
	      - gsl_multilarge_linear_rhs_ptr
	      - gsl_spmatrix_dense_add (renamed from gsl_spmatrix_add_to_dense)
	      - gsl_spmatrix_dense_sub
	      - gsl_linalg_cholesky_band: solvem, svxm, scale, scale_apply
	      - gsl_linalg_QR_UD: decomp, lssolve
	      - gsl_linalg_QR_UU: decomp, lssolve, QTvec
	      - gsl_linalg_QR_UZ: decomp
	      - gsl_multifit_linear_lcurvature
	      - gsl_spline2d_eval_extrap
	* bug fix in checking vector lengths in gsl_vector_memcpy (dieggsy@pm.me)
	* made gsl_sf_legendre_array_index() inline and documented
	      - gsl_sf_legendre_nlm()

Makefile

# Created by: Kay Lehmann <kay_lehmann@web.de>
PORTNAME= labplot
DISTVERSION= 2.8.2
PORTREVISION= 2
CATEGORIES= math kde
MASTER_SITES= KDE/stable/${PORTNAME}/${PORTVERSION}
MAINTAINER= kde@FreeBSD.org
COMMENT= Data plotting and function analysis tool by KDE
LICENSE= GPLv2+
LICENSE_FILE= ${WRKSRC}/COPYING
LIB_DEPENDS= libgsl.so:math/gsl \
liblz4.so:archivers/liblz4 \
libspectre.so:print/libspectre \
libsz.so:science/szip
USES= bison cmake compiler:c++11-lang desktop-file-utils kde:5 qt:5 \
shared-mime-info tar:xz
USE_KDE= archive attica auth bookmarks codecs completion config configwidgets \
coreaddons crash ecm_build guiaddons i18n iconthemes itemviews \
jobwidgets kdelibs4support kio newstuff notifications parts \
service solid sonnet syntaxhighlighting textwidgets unitconversion \
widgetsaddons windowsystem xmlgui \
doctools_build
USE_QT= concurrent core dbus gui network printsupport serialport \
sql svg widgets xml \
buildtools_build qmake_build
CMAKE_OFF= ENABLE_LIBCERF
CMAKE_ON= CMAKE_DISABLE_FIND_PACKAGE_KUserFeedback
DATADIR= ${PREFIX}/share/labplot2
OPTIONS_DEFINE= CANTOR FITS FFTW3 HDF5 NETCDF
OPTIONS_DEFAULT= ${OPTIONS_DEFINE}
CANTOR_DESC= Build with Cantor support
CANTOR_CMAKE_BOOL= ENABLE_CANTOR
CANTOR_LIB_DEPENDS= libcantorlibs.so:math/cantor \
libpoppler.so:graphics/poppler \
libpoppler-qt5.so:graphics/poppler-qt5
FITS_DESC= Flexible Image Transport System Data Format (FITS) Library
FITS_CMAKE_BOOL= ENABLE_FITS
FITS_LIB_DEPENDS= libcfitsio.so:astro/cfitsio
FFTW3_DESC= Build with FFTW support
FFTW3_CMAKE_BOOL= ENABLE_FFTW
FFTW3_LIB_DEPENDS= libfftw3.so:math/fftw3
HDF5_DESC= Build with HDF5 support
HDF5_CMAKE_BOOL= ENABLE_HDF5
HDF5_LIB_DEPENDS= libhdf5.so:science/hdf5
NETCDF_DESC= Build with NetCDF support
NETCDF_CMAKE_BOOL= ENABLE_NETCDF
NETCDF_LIB_DEPENDS= libnetcdf.so:science/netcdf
.include <bsd.port.mk>
